MotoGP European: Pol Espargaro Takes Pole Position In The Wet at Valencia
The Round 12 of MotoGP 2020, MotoGP European ran qualifying at Circuit Ricardo Tormo in Valencia on November 7th.
Before MotoGP European, Yamaha as a MotoGP manufacturer and its two teams have all been dealt substantial points penalties for failing to respect protocol.
Yamaha altered engine componentry illegally under the engine freeze rule. Yamaha has now fallen from first in the Manufacturers' Championship to third behind both Ducati and Suzuki.
But, none of the four Yamaha riders have received any points penalties in the Riders' Championship.
Pol Espargaro (Red Bull KTM) took his second pole position of 2020 after mastering the wet conditions. The second position was Alex Rins (Suzuki Ecstar), who was behind Pol Espargaro by 0.041s. Takaaki Nakagami (LCR Honda) took 3rd position.
Johann Zarco (Reale Avintia), current Championship leader Joan Mir (Suzuki Ecstar), and Aleix Espargaro (Aprilia Gresini) will start on the second row of the grid.
Fabio Quartararo (Petronas Yamaha) has qualified in 11th. This is the first time since he stepped up to MotoGP™ at the start of 2019 that he has failed to qualify in the top 10.
Valentino Rossi (Monster Yamaha) returned to the event and was 17th, who missed all of Friday's running as he awaited the results of a COVID-19 test.
Pol Espargaro said, “I don't really know how this lap comes. I didn't know if I would be able to make it... but finally, that last lap, I said okay, everything or nothing. Let's put everything together and try the maximum. In these conditions it's very difficult to put a clean lap together in all the sectors, but I did it.”
